Chapter 11: Strategic Leadership Outline This chapter covers the following topics: Selection of equipment Risks associated with equipment purchases Storage methods for small items Pallets and storage Hanging rail systems Moving loads Moving and sorting Containers

Chapter 11: Strategic Leadership Selection of equipment Equipment requirements must be : - Defined in terms of simple criteria - Measurable

Chapter 11: Strategic Leadership Risks associated with equipment purchase Greatest risks when: - Deciding on purchase - Receiving and testing purchase Using wrong criteria to purchase will haunt the facility for a long time Poor testing will mean repairs or modifications at a cost

Chapter 11: Strategic Leadership Storage methods for small items Shelving Bins Live storage methods Mobile shelving Carousels Storage cabinets

Chapter 11: Strategic Leadership Pallets and storage Pallet storage Pallet sizing Block stacking pallets General racks Static storage racks

Chapter 11: Strategic Leadership Pallets and storage (continued) Narrow-aisle racks Drive-in or drive-through racks Mobile racks Live storage racks Comparison of racks

Chapter 11: Strategic Leadership Hanging rail systems Hanging rails Trolleys

Chapter 11: Strategic Leadership Moving loads Manual and powered pallet trucks Forklift truck or counter-balance truck Reach truck Turret trucks, narrow-aisle trucks and cranes

Chapter 11: Strategic Leadership Moving and sorting parcels Conveyors Accelerator belts Merge systems In-line bar code scanners In-line weighing and measuring Diverters and sorters

Chapter 11: Strategic Leadership Containers Spreaders and twistlocks Reach stackers Straddle carriers Quayside container cranes

Chapter 11: Strategic Leadership Conclusion Choice of equipment is a long-term commitment. The effect of a bad choice is endured for a long time The pleasure of the correct choice is enjoyed for a long time.
